#e609d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e609d2 is composed of 90.2% red, 3.5%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.1% magenta, 8.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 305.4 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 46.9%. #e609d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12ff with #cd00a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

#e609d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e609d2 has RGB values of R:230, G:9,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.09,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15075794.

Shades and Tints of #e609d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fef0f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e609d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787778 is the less saturated color, while #e609d2 is the most saturated one.
